Interesting that their competitor Sage is having almost exactly the same outage, which started at roughly the same time: https://status.sage.com/ Although, I prefer Xero's status update to Sage's at this point: I don't think it's appropriate to claim all your other services are "operational" if you can't log in to any of them!

In Sage's case, they're having an Identity outage and Xero have their own identity setup internally (ie; not dependent on any external services) so it'll be purely coincidental.

As an ex-Xero employee, I just had to blink twice seeing this trending on Hacker News. For context, Xero is primarily huge in New Zealand and Australia with a large UK chunk but not much presence in the US. While I shouldn't say too much, I'm sure the incident history speaks for itself that this isn't unheard of :) https://status.xero.com/history Arguably underreported I might think considering the userbase however

Admittedly, this incident is probably a pretty big one since it was acknowledged on their Twitter account. They'll mention it in response to customers but you only see an actual broadcast to followers when something is really on fire. I hope the responders at least get a bit of sleep (it's currently 11pm here in NZ and the HQ is in Wellington, New Zealand)

Xero has about 60% of the SME market in Oz.

Xero doesn’t let you export or backup your data. One Kiwi company does auto Xero backup (Control-C) but their interface is super clunky - I know they are trying to fix their stuff though but the backup service provided is for use in emergency only.

Each time I see an outage at Xero, and they are getting more and more lately, my heart stops.

I fear one day I’ll wake up and my business won’t work.

Still - for SME’s, the alternatives are sparse.

I wish they offered offline and backup.

I wish they had a competitor with similar pricing and features that offered backup.
